More on 5d descriptions of 6d SCFTs
Hirotaka Hayashi, Sung-Soo Kim, Kimyeong Lee, Masato Taki, Futoshi, Yagi

TL;DR
This paper introduces new five-dimensional gauge theory descriptions for six-dimensional superconformal theories using brane configurations with orientifold planes, revealing novel dualities and compactification effects.
Contribution
It proposes novel 5d gauge theories from brane setups with orientifolds, expanding the known landscape of UV complete 5d supersymmetric theories and uncovering new dualities.
Findings
New 5d gauge theories from brane configurations with $ON^0$-planes.
A novel resolution of $O7^-$-planes leading to different 5d theories.
Identification of a new 5d duality between $D$-type $SU$ quivers and $SO$-$Sp$ quivers.
